#2050FF Hex color

#2050FF

The hexadecimal color code #2050FF corresponds to the code RGB( 32, 80, 255 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,13 level), green (at 0,31 level) and blue (at 1,00 level). Its brightness is 56% and its saturation is 100%. It is composed of red at 8%, green at 21% and blue at 69%. The dominant component is blue.
